J. David Dawdy

David Dawdy, MA, LLP brings over 30 years of experience in behavioral health, specializing in substance use disorder (SUD), mental health treatment and systems improvement.
As the former Mental Health Director for the Michigan Department of Corrections, he led innovative programs addressing mental health, SUD, and sexual offense treatment for justice-involved individuals. He managed a $52 million budget and oversaw treatment programs staffed by over 400 professionals. Now a Behavioral Health and Justice Consultant and Expert, David collaborates with organizations to optimize service delivery, implement evidence-based practices, and enhance outcomes for individuals with co-occurring disorders.
A dynamic speaker and trainer, he is passionate about reducing stigma and improving access to care through education, advocacy, and strategic solutions.
